使用 CT 自动勾画软件测量的肾皮质体积及其与 BMI、年龄和肾功能的关系。

Renal cortical volume measured using automatic contouring software for computed tomography and its relationship with BMI, age and renal function.

机构信息

Department of Radiology, Hokkaido University Hospital, N15 W7, kita-ku, Sapporo City, 0608638, Japan.

出版信息

Eur J Radiol. 2011 Apr;78(1):151-6. doi: 10.1016/j.ejrad.2009.10.005. Epub 2009 Nov 14.

DOI:10.1016/j.ejrad.2009.10.005
PMID:19914788
Abstract

PURPOSE

To evaluate the relationship between renal cortical volume, measured by an automatic contouring software, with body mass index (BMI), age and renal function.

MATERIALS AND METHODS

The study was performed in accordance to the institutional guidelines at our hospital. Sixty-four patients (34 men, 30 women), aged 19 to 79 years had their CT scans for diagnosis or follow-up of hepatocellular carcinoma retrospectively examined by a computer workstation using a software that automatically contours the renal cortex and the renal parenchyma. Body mass index and estimated glomerular filtration rate (eGFR) were calculated based on data collected. Statistical analysis was done using the Student t-test, multiple regression analysis, and intraclass correlation coefficient (ICC).

RESULTS

The ICC for total renal and renal cortical volumes were 0.98 and 0.99, respectively. Renal volume measurements yielded a mean cortical volume of 105.8cm(3)±28.4SD, mean total volume of 153cm(3)±39SD and mean medullary volume of 47.8cm(3)±19.5SD. The correlation between body weight/height/BMI and both total renal and cortical volumes presented r=0.6, 0.6 and 0.4, respectively, p<0.05, while the correlation between renal cortex and age was r=-0.3, p<0.05. eGFR showed correlation with renal cortical volume r=0.6, p<0.05.

CONCLUSION

This study demonstrated that renal cortical volume had a moderate positive relationship with BMI, moderate negative relationship with age, and a strong positive relationship with the renal function, and provided a new method to routinely produce volumetric assessment of the kidney.

摘要

目的

评估通过自动轮廓软件测量的肾皮质体积与体重指数(BMI)、年龄和肾功能之间的关系。

材料和方法

该研究是在我们医院的机构指南的指导下进行的。回顾性地对 64 名年龄在 19 至 79 岁的男性 34 名和女性 30 名患者进行 CT 扫描,用于诊断或随访肝细胞癌,由计算机工作站使用自动轮廓软件对肾皮质和肾实质进行检查。根据收集的数据计算 BMI 和估算肾小球滤过率(eGFR)。使用学生 t 检验、多元回归分析和组内相关系数(ICC)进行统计分析。

结果

总肾和肾皮质体积的 ICC 分别为 0.98 和 0.99。肾体积测量得出平均皮质体积为 105.8cm³±28.4SD,平均总体积为 153cm³±39SD,平均髓质体积为 47.8cm³±19.5SD。体重/身高/BMI 与总肾和皮质体积均呈中度正相关,分别为 r=0.6、0.6 和 0.4,p<0.05,而肾皮质与年龄呈中度负相关,r=-0.3,p<0.05。eGFR 与肾皮质体积呈中度正相关,r=0.6,p<0.05。

结论

本研究表明,肾皮质体积与 BMI 呈中度正相关,与年龄呈中度负相关,与肾功能呈强烈正相关,为常规进行肾脏体积评估提供了一种新方法。
